dc.description.abstract | This paper presents an overview of the buildings participating in the Texas LoanSTAR program. In this paper, we categorized the buildings in terms of their number, size, percent area effected, types of buildings, types of retrofits, their estimated costs and savings, and the connected loads. Nine buildings are analyzed in additional detail, including indices that look at the maximum-minimum and mean electricity, chilled water, and steam/hot water consumption for the first year of recorded consumption. | en |
